> The only time you're actually investing in the company is when they IPO.

Well, no, anytime the company is selling shares you can invest in the company rather than the secondary market. The IPO is obviously the first such event, but it isn't necessarily the only such event.



Also, if there was no secondary market, people would be much less likely to buy at IPO and other times the company sells shares.
